Output 10576ddfb890ae1e8797c92bae6446c9c2ab7a8fa2d2cc5c5200cea3d14fa3de:0

value
683065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 652b16cb1582fca9a63e705f59584efabc278004 OP_EQUAL
address
3AuwnoCZKPdyuQFWhQ1zKeVSXR4c8JmwRJ
transaction
10576ddfb890ae1e8797c92bae6446c9c2ab7a8fa2d2cc5c5200cea3d14fa3de
spent
true